What does the Passport Control πŸ›‚ emoji mean?

General Meaning

πŸ›‚ represents a passport control symbol, indicating border checks or immigration procedures.

Emotional Context

The emoji can evoke feelings of anticipation or anxiety related to travel and crossing borders.

Cultural Context

In pop culture, πŸ›‚ is often used humorously to reference long lines at airports or the hassle of customs. It's also been memeified in social media to mock overly strict border controls.

Typical Usage

The Passport Control emoji πŸ›‚ is often used to indicate a situation related to international travel or border crossings. It can signify the process of going through customs, immigration checks, or simply the act of traveling abroad. The emoji is commonly associated with experiences such as obtaining passports, applying for visas, or dealing with airport security.
